Crochet Unicorn

Hello,

I'd like to introduce to you a new amigurumi creature in my crochet toys collection: lovely cuddly unicorn.





This adorable crochet toy was originally created by ChiWei from One Dog Woof 

When my daughter saw him she said she must have him and it is the most beautiful unicorn she has ever seen. So, I grabbed my hook and yarn and tadaaa... few days later Kate The Unicorn ( that's how my daughter called her new friend ) was finished.

You can find the free pattern here: Rainbow Crochet Unicorn Pattern










To made the unicorn I used 4mm (G) crochet hook ( Clover Amour Crochet Hook ) and a mix of colors ( Paintbox Yarns Simply Aran ).

My unicorn came out a bit smaller because I used smaller crochet hook than ChiWei. I also made a bit longer and more colorful mane and tail.

Crochet Reusable Face Scrubbies – Free Pattern

Hello,

I’m really happy to present to you my little crochet project, Face Scrubbies. It’s a very simple, beginners friendly pattern.
Scrubbies are made with 100% cotton yarn and what is fantastic about them, they’re reusable. So, after using them you can just wash and reuse them. This can be a little step towards making our planet cleaner. These pads are perfect to removing makeup and cleaning your skin daily.







Crochet Reusable Face Scrubbies - Pattern

Materials:
A 100% cotton yarn. I used ( Paintbox Yarns Cotton DK ), but you can use any 100% cotton, I also love use ( DMC Natura Just Cotton or Lily Sugar 'n Cream Solids )
4mm ( G ) crochet hook. I used my favourite ( Clover Amour Aluminum Crochet Hook )
Yarn or tapestry needle
Scissors

Abbreviations:
(UK crochet terms)

MC – magic circle ( Magic Circle tutorial )
ch - chain
ps – puff stitch
ss – slip stitch
st(s) – stitch(es)

Puff Stitch (ps) – Yarn over, insert hook in indicated stitch and pull up a loop through the stitch. Repeat this three times. Now you have seven loops on your hook. Yarn over and pull through all seven loops, chain one to complete the stitch.


Ok, now we’ve got all that sorted, so let’s get crocheting!



MR, ch1, 7ps into the ring, join to the top of first ps (7sts).

Rnd 2: ch1, 2ps in every space around, join to the top of first ps  (14sts).

Rnd 3: ch1, 2ps in first space, 1ps in next. Repeat around, join to the top of first ps (21sts).

Rnd 4: ss in every stitch around.

Fasten off, weave in ends.





So, your first very own face scrubbie is ready! Now you can make a bunch of them and use them every day.
